Recipe Tips

Make sure to let the cake cool with the banana pudding for at least 2 hours so you have a solid surface to spread the cool-whip on.

You can wait to add the Nilla Wafers until right before you serve it to keep them crunchy.

I add the bananas just before serving so they look the best and do not turn brown.

Banana Pudding Poke Cake Recipe

How to make a delicious Banana Pudding Poke Cake!
Print Rate
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 28 minutes
Refrigeration: 2 hours
Total Time: 2 hours 43 minutes
Servings: 16
Calories: 232kcal
Author: Tammilee Tips

Ingredients

  • 1 Yellow Cake Mix
  • Eggs, oil, and water according to Yellow Cake Mix
  • 5.1 Ounce Banana Pudding Instant
  • 4 cups Milk
  • 8 Ounce Cool Whip Thawed
  • 22 Vanilla Sugar Wafer Cookies Nilla Wafers

Instructions

  • Prepare Yellow Cake and Bake according to the box instructions
  • Cool cake for a few minutes, Use the end of a wooden spoon to poke holes in the cake. Poke to the bottom of the cake.
  • Whisk together Banana Pudding and Milk until lumps are gone
  • Pour over cake aiming for the holes in the cake. Spread Banana Pudding over entire cake
  • Cool cake in the refrigerator for 2 hours
  • After the cake is cool, spread Cool-Whip over the entire Cake
  • Crush nilla wafers or place them whole around the cake top, add bananas
9X13 Pan
